Devotees converge to celebrate Kallazhagar Festival
1:49 Madurai, Apr 20(ANI): Millions of devotees throng the banks of river Vaigai in India's southern Madurai to celebrate the traditional Kallazhagar festival on April 20. Kallazhagar festival is a part of the elaborate 10-day Chithirai festival that began on April 09. The festival is marked with the procession of Lord Kallagar, which starts from Alagar Koil or the Temple of Alagar situated 23 kilometres from Madurai and culminates at banks of river Vaigai. Maoist ambush kills five jawans in Chhattisgarh
1:25 Chhattisgarh, August 30 (ANI): Five security personnel, including three BSF troopers, were killed in an ambush laid by Maoists, followed by a brief gun battle in Kanker region of Chhattisgarh on Sunday. About hundred armed Maoists attacked a search operation team in the forests near Bhuski village in the district. The attack took place in the morning when a team of district police and BSF personnel were conducting a routine search operation. Confirming the number of casualties, Vivekananda Sinha, spokesperson of Chhattisgarh Police said that even Maoists died in attack. The Maoists have spread into the rural pockets of 20 of India's 28 states. Prime Minister Manmohan Singh has termed Maoists as the country's biggest internal security threat.
